Red-emitting phosphors Na<sub>2</sub>XF<sub>6</sub>:Mn<sup>4+</sup>(X = Si, Ge, Ti) with high colour-purity for warm white-light-emitting diodes

Red hexafluoride phosphors were synthesized by a simple co-precipitation method. WLEDs fabricated with as-prepared phosphors emit intense warm white-light under 20 mA current excitation. Therefore, they may find application in warm WLEDs.
